ไบต์เป็นคำ - วิธีแปลง B เป็นคำ
ในสถาปัตยกรรมของคอมพิวเตอร์ ข้อมูลไม่ได้ถูกเก็บเพียงแค่ในรูปแบบไบต์เท่านั้น แต่ยังจัดกลุ่มเป็นคำอีกด้วย การแปลงไบต์เป็นคำเป็นขั้นตอนสำคัญในโปรแกรมมิ่ง การออกแบบหน่วยความจำ และแม้แต่ประสิทธิภาพของหน่วยประมวลผล ไม่ว่าคุณจะเป็นนักศึกษาวิทยาการคอมพิวเตอร์หรือแค่สนใจโครงสร้างดิจิทัล การแปลงนี้ช่วยให้เข้าใจว่าคอมพิวเตอร์จัดการข้อมูลอย่างไรเบื้องหลัง
ไบต์ (B) คืออะไร?
ไบต์ประกอบด้วย 8 บิต และถูกใช้กันอย่างแพร่หลายเพื่อแทนตัวอักษรเดียวในข้อความ เช่น “A” หรือ “7” ไบต์เป็นพื้นฐานสำหรับการวัดขนาดไฟล์และหน่วยความจำในระบบส่วนใหญ่
คำคืออะไร?
คำคือชิ้นข้อมูลขนาดคงที่ที่หน่วยประมวลผลของคอมพิวเตอร์สามารถจัดการได้ในหนึ่งครั้ง ขนาดของคำขึ้นอยู่กับสถาปัตยกรรมของเครื่อง:
-
ระบบ 16 บิต:
1 คำ = 2 ไบต์ -
ระบบ 32 บิต:
1 คำ = 4 ไบต์ -
ระบบ 64 บิต:
1 คำ = 8 ไบต์
ซึ่งหมายความว่าคำนิยามของ "คำ" ไม่เป็นสากล แต่เปลี่ยนไปตามเครื่อง
สูตรการแปลง
สูตรทั่วไปสำหรับการแปลงจากไบต์เป็นคำคือ:
คำ = ไบต์ ÷ (จำนวนไบต์ใน 1 คำ)
ตัวอย่าง:
-
ในระบบ 32 บิต:
128 B ÷ 4 = 32 คำ -
ในระบบ 64 บิต:
128 B ÷ 8 = 16 คำ
ดังนั้น การแปลงขึ้นอยู่โดยตรงกับการออกแบบของหน่วยประมวลผล
.jpg)
คุณรู้หรือไม่?
-
คอมพิวเตอร์ยุคแรกๆ เช่น IBM 701 (ปี 1952) มีขนาดคำเป็น 36 บิต หรือ 4.5 ไบต์ แสดงให้เห็นถึงความยืดหยุ่นของแนวคิดคำ
-
สมาร์ทโฟนสมัยใหม่มักใช้หน่วยประมวลผล 64 บิต ซึ่งเท่ากับ 8 ไบต์ต่อคำ ช่วยให้เข้าถึงหน่วยความจำได้เร็วขึ้นและรองรับพื้นที่ที่อยู่ขนาดใหญ่
-
ซุปเปอร์คอมพิวเตอร์บางรุ่นเคยทดลองใช้ขนาดคำพิเศษ เช่น 60 บิต เพื่อการใช้งานทางวิทยาศาสตร์เฉพาะทาง
คำที่หล่อหลอมวงการคอมพิวเตอร์
การเปลี่ยนจากไบต์เป็นคำไม่ได้เป็นเพียงแค่เรื่องคณิตศาสตร์ แต่เป็นจุดเปลี่ยนที่ช่วยพัฒนาคอมพิวเตอร์ ในช่วงทศวรรษ 1970 และ 1980 การมาถึงของหน่วยประมวลผล 16 บิตอย่าง Intel 8086 นำไปสู่การเกิดของคอมพิวเตอร์ส่วนบุคคลเครื่องแรก คำแต่ละคำซึ่งเท่ากับ 2 ไบต์เป็นก้าวกระโดดด้านประสิทธิภาพเมื่อเทียบกับเครื่อง 8 บิตก่อนหน้า
ในทศวรรษ 1990 คำขนาด 32 บิตกลายเป็นมาตรฐาน ใช้งานในระบบอย่าง Windows 95 และเครื่องเล่นเกมยุคแรกๆ ซึ่งช่วยให้นักพัฒนาสามารถจัดการหน่วยความจำได้มากขึ้นและสร้างซอฟต์แวร์ที่ซับซ้อนกว่าเดิม
การเปลี่ยนไปใช้คำขนาด 64 บิตในปี 2000 ถือเป็นอีกการเปลี่ยนแปลงครั้งใหญ่ ทำให้คอมพิวเตอร์สามารถจัดการกับหน่วยความจำระดับเทราไบต์ กราฟิก 3 มิติขั้นสูง และฐานข้อมูลขนาดใหญ่ สมาร์ทโฟนก็ได้รับประโยชน์จากการเปลี่ยนแปลงนี้เช่นกัน ทำให้แอปพลิเคชันมีประสิทธิภาพเทียบเท่าซอฟต์แวร์บนเดสก์ท็อป
ตั้งแต่เมนเฟรมยุคแรกจนถึงอุปกรณ์พกพายุคปัจจุบัน ความสัมพันธ์ระหว่างไบต์กับคำได้กำหนดวิวัฒนาการของวงการคอมพิวเตอร์ ทุกการเพิ่มขนาดคำเปิดโอกาสใหม่สำหรับนวัตกรรม แสดงให้เห็นว่าการแปลงนี้มีความหมายมากกว่าทางวิชาการ แต่เป็นส่วนหนึ่งของประวัติศาสตร์
.jpg)
ไบต์เล็ก คำแข็งแกร่ง
การแปลง B เป็นคำอาจดูเหมือนรายละเอียดทางเทคนิค แต่เป็นหัวใจของพลังคอมพิวเตอร์สมัยใหม่ อธิบายได้ว่าทำไมหน่วยประมวลผลจึงแตกต่างกัน ทำไมบางโปรแกรมถึงทำงานเร็วกว่า และเหตุใดที่อยู่หน่วยความจำจึงมีการขยายต่อเนื่อง
สำหรับผลลัพธ์ที่รวดเร็วและแม่นยำ คุณสามารถลองใช้ เครื่องมือแปลงหน่วยจัดเก็บข้อมูล หรือสำรวจตัวเลือกเพิ่มเติมได้จากชุดเครื่องมือแปลงเต็มรูปแบบที่ เครื่องมือแปลงข้อมูล
ตั้งแต่ไบต์เล็กจนถึงคำที่แข็งแกร่ง การแปลงนี้ยังคงเขียนเรื่องราวของความก้าวหน้าทางคอมพิวเตอร์ต่อไป